Szczegóły programowe:
Wersja: 6.9.6
Filmu: 12 Apr 15
Licencja: Wolny
Popularność: 195
Złącze / NET umożliwia programistom łatwe tworzenie aplikacji .NET, które wymagają bezpiecznego, wysokiej jakości łączność danych z MySQL.
Realizuje wymagane interfejsy ADO.NET i integruje się ADO.NET narzędzi świadomych.
Programiści mogą tworzyć aplikacje przy użyciu ich wybór języków .NET.
Złącze / NET jest napisany w 100% z czystego kodu C #.
MySQL Connector / C ++ jest na licencji GPL z licencji komercyjnej na życzenie
Opis .
- Funkcje wykonywane przez serwer MySQL włącznie MySQL Server w wersji 5.5.
- Wsparcie Duża-pakiet do wysyłania i odbierania wierszy i BLOB do 2 gigabajtów.
- kompresji protokół, który umożliwia kompresję strumienia danych między klientem a serwerem.
- Wsparcie dla łączenia za pomocą gniazd TCP / IP, nazwanych potoków lub pamięci współdzielonej w systemie Windows.
- Wsparcie dla łączenia za pomocą gniazd TCP / IP lub gniazda uniksowe na Uniksie.
- Obsługa ramach Open Source Mono opracowane przez Novell.
- W pełni udało, nie korzystać z biblioteki klienta MySQL.
Co nowego w tym wydaniu:
- Błędy Naprawiono:
- Metoda MySqlSimpleRoleProvider.RoleExists wróci prawda zamiast false.
- Metoda getTimezoneOffset zwróci niepoprawną wartość w zależności od czasu serwera i strefę czasową, ponieważ nie uwzględnia dni w kontekście różnicy czasu.
- Proces deinstalatora zawiedzie i nie wyjąć wtyczkę.
- ciąg połączenia, który zawiera chińskich znaków dla bazy danych lub uid nieruchomości będzie emitować następujący wyjątek; & Quot; MySqlException. Nieznany bazy danych '???' & quot;
- Ładowanie dwie zagnieżdżone zbiory mogłyby być zgłaszane jako niepoprawny zapytania SQL, jak MySQL Connector / Net tylko generowane częściowy zapytania.
- W metodzie Driver.GetTimeZoneOffset, strefy czasowej w stosunku nie była obliczona prawidłowo, a zamiast tego zawsze 0. Innymi słowy, to spowodowało, strefa czasowa, aby zawsze być ustawiony na UTC.
- Z Entity Framework 6, przekazując odwołanie smyczkowy klauzuli StartWith zwróci nieprawidłowych wyników.
- Kolejne wywołania metody MySql.Web.Security.MySqlSimpleMembershipProvider.ValidateUser może zostawić otwarte połączenia MySQL.
Co nowego w wersji 6.8.3:
- Błędy Naprawiono:
- praca RenameColumn w migracji Entity Framework rzucił & quot; Nie wiadomo kolumny "nie" w "liście pól" & quot; błąd podczas aktualizacji zastosowano-Database.
- MySQL-session-state-włączona aplikacja internetowa rzucił wyjątki dla odwołującego niewłaściwa nazwa tabeli my_aspnet_Sessions (zamiast poprawnych my_aspnet_sessions nazwy). Było to spowodowane nieprawidłową obsługą precedensowe zapytań SQL do MySqlSessionStateStore.
- Wystąpił błąd podczas MySqlProviderFactoryResolver był używany z .NET Framework 4.0 i Entity Framework 6.
- Złącze / instalator netto udało, jeśli nie został zainstalowany .NET Framework 4.0.
Co nowego w wersji 6.7.4:
- Błędy Naprawiono:
- Instalacja & quot; MySQL dla Visual Studio 1.0.2 & quot; został złamany po zainstalowaniu Connector / NET 6.7.x, bo dostawca danych nie został odnaleziony po odinstalowaniu MySQL dla Visual Studio.
- zapytań LINQ zwróci błąd & quot; Wystąpił błąd & quot; Nie wiadomo kolumny "Distinct1.nCdSite 'w' where clause '& quot; przy użyciu odrębnych (). Hrabia ().
- W przypadku korzystania z Entity Framework 5.0, pewne wzorce ciągów w kwerendy LINQ spowodowane MySQL rzucić błędy składni, gdy zostały one przekazane do Zawiera (), (), startswith lub EndsWith () metody.
- Gdy pula aplikacji IIS zresetować procesów roboczych w określonym czasie, stan sesji sklep MySQL będzie katastrofy proces W3wp.exe i wniosek spowodowało błędzie katastrofy. Nie ma już katastrofa żółte strony ASP.NET lub złe wyjątki. Wygaśnięcie sesji jest teraz właściwie traktowane.
- W przypadku korzystania z automatycznych migracji w Entity Framework 5.0, obiekty bazy danych otrzymały "dbo" prefiks. To błędne Przedrostek nie jest generowany.
Co nowego w wersji 6.6.4:.
- Funkcje i wyzwalacze mogą być teraz debugowania
- Intellisense jest włączona w oknie debuggera.
- debugger obsługuje gramatyki SQL dla wszystkich wersji MySQL od 5,0 do 5,6.
- Gdy debugowanie sesja zakończeniu procedury, które były przechowywane są teraz odnowiony oprzyrządowanych do pierwotnej postaci.
- Może teraz ocenić i zmienić zmienne sesji, oprócz zmiennych lokalnych w procedurze.
- Warunkowe punkty przerwania są obsługiwane teraz.
Co nowego w wersji 6.6.1 alfa:.
- Procedura składowana debugowania
- Entity Framework 4.3 Kod pierwsze wsparcie.
- Uwierzytelnianie wtykowe (niedostępny w tym alfa).
Co nowego w wersji 6.3.6:
- ReadFieldLength () zwróciła niepoprawną wartość dla BIGINT kolumn autoIncrement .
- MySQL Connector / NET nie obsługuje zestawu znaków utf8mb4.
- Domyślne wartości zwracane dla kolumn tekstowych nie zostały podane. Oznaczało to, że pole COLUMN_DEFAULT z GetSchema kolumny kolekcji nie zwrócił poprawne wyrażenie SQL.
- MySQL Connector / NET for .NET / Mono próbował dynamicznie załadować montażu Mono.Posix.dll gdy gniazdo Unix był używany do łączenia się z serwerem. To się nie udało, a złącze nie był w stanie wykorzystać gniazdo Unix chyba zespół Mono.Posix.dll wcześniej załadowane przez program.
Co nowego w wersji 6.3.4:.
- Dziennik_zdarzeń nie umieszczone w operatora sessionState
- obliczenie śluzowanie w Provider Session czasem wypracowała System.Data.SqlTypes.SqlNullValueException.
- Kod przechowywanej procedury zliczania generowane błąd, jeżeli postępowanie zostało wykorzystane w zestawie danych, który nie zwraca żadnych wyników danych.
- Otwarcie połączenia w programie Visual Studio Server Explorer i decyduje się na zmianę istniejącej procedury wymagane kolejny uwierzytelniania na serwerze.
Komentarze nie znaleziono